    Can anyone advise on how to deal with a dreadful Audi dealership. I have tried involving Audi UK Customer support and this does not seem to have worked. I keep having to take my car back for repairs that I am assured have been rectified. As an example been back four times for an oil leak into the cylinder head, causing miss firing and even resulted in blowing one of the coils. I have now had to take it back for a rattle coming from the rear. First time technician could not hear or find the rattle. I had to get him to sit in the car while I drove and he could clearly hear it. Had to wait weeks to get it booked in again. Told the fault was from the exhaust, picked it up only to find the rattle had not been fixed. I had to get senior technician to sit in car and he could hear the rattle had not been fixed yet again. It is now back in the garage yet again. I am so totally disheartened by my experience
